The Origins of Halloween

Halloween has ancient roots dating back over 2,000 years. It finds its origin in the Celtic festival of Samhain, a time to celebrate the end of the harvest season and the beginning of winter. On the night of October 31st, according to Celtic belief, the line between the living and the deceased became indistinct, enabling spirits to wander freely on the earth. This belief is the foundation of many Halloween traditions.

1. What is the significance of carving pumpkins on Halloween?

Carving pumpkins, also known as jack-o’-lanterns, has its roots in Irish folklore. They were initially meant to ward off evil spirits and are now a symbol of Halloween.
